General Specs: Dial Size: 1 1/2" to 6"
Bourdon/Coiled Tube: Brass Material. 0-700/0-1000 bar used with
Germany-Imported SS316 Material. Movement:
Germany-Imported SS430 Material. Internals & Socket: Brass.
Accuracy: ±2% on 1 1/2" and 2", ±1.5% on 2 1/2", 4",
±1% on 6". Liquid-Filled: Imported 99.95% Purity Glycerin, or Optional
Silicone. Mounting: Lower Mount (Bottom), Back Mount, Back Mount with
Flange, Back Mount with U-Bracket. Pressure Ranges: Vacuum, Compound,
0-1000 bar. Bezel Type: Standard Crimped Bezel, or Optional Bayonet
Ring. Dial Scales: Standard Dual Scale with kg/cm²/psi, psi/bar, and
etc.
